Capabilities, Records and Dependencies
Before confirming modules, the customer should assemble audience rules, consent evidence, approved templates or creative, sender configuration, campaign schedule, landing journey and outcome tracking. Reviewing these items together reveals missing decisions and conflicting terminology. It also prevents a visual mock-up from being mistaken for a complete operational specification.

A Controlled Route to Delivery
A controlled delivery can move through discovery, agreed scope, prototype or configuration, data preparation, role-based testing and launch review. The customer should approve decisions at defined points. Phasing dependent features after the core journey reduces avoidable rework.
A practical check before approval
Ask who owns the information, who may change it and which result another person relies on. For the Bijni requirement, this question exposes hidden hand-offs without assuming that every current step should be automated.

Common Planning Questions
What should a Bijni business prepare before discussing Digital Marketing Service?
Prepare the current process, responsible users, anonymised sample inputs, expected outputs, exception cases and known dependencies. These materials let the discussion focus on real work instead of a generic feature list. Confirm it during the Digital Marketing Service review.
How should a Bijni customer share data for Digital Marketing Service discovery?
Use the minimum information needed and anonymise examples wherever possible. Credentials or live personal data should not be placed in ordinary requirement documents or messages. Test it with the Bijni team.
How is the first Digital Marketing Service release for Bijni kept manageable?
Separate essential end-to-end cases from optional automation, reports and integrations. Validate the smallest complete workflow, including access and correction controls, before adding dependent capabilities. Record this in the Bijni brief.
